gonna call ya on that "6 lawyers" statement. you can prove that, yeah? 
 
only Cohen has been formally disbarred. Giuliani had his law license suspended in New York and D.C.  but as of yet has not been disbarred. Giuliani is challenging the suspension. 
 
so who's the other 5 lawyers again?  not even Sidney Powell has been disbarred, a motion in Texas failed recently with the Judge siding with Powell. Powell by the way was dropped by Trump after just a few days. Mark Meadows convinced Trump to drop Powell saying her claims were "crazy". Powell filed all her claims on her own and not representing Trump. 
Texas Bar petition against Powell 
 On March 1, 2022, the State Bar of Texas’ Commission for Lawyer Discipline submitted in court a disciplinary petition  against Powell[161]   alleging that she had violated several rules of professional conduct,  such as those about making false statements to a tribunal, using  evidence known to be false, and engaging in dishonesty, fraud, deceit or  misrepresentation.[162]  On February 23, 2023, judge Andrea Bouressa of the 471st District  Court, dismissed the petition, on the grounds of the commission failing  to meet the burden of proof  that Powell had indeed violated the Texas' attorney code of conduct. In  her decision, the judge also admonished the commission for not  "properly labeling" the exhibits in its filing, which led to the  consideration of only two of them.[21]
